richard_smith237 Posted January 13, 2022 Share Posted January 13, 2022 3 minutes ago, darkobeli said: For that reason I was already planning to do the application as not vaccinated,just to avoid this kind of nonsense. even I'm vaccinated with one dose Janssen.3 days more in AQ hurts less compared with being stuck in getting the Thai pass. 3 days more ??? Its 7 days in ASQ / AQ unable to leave the room vs 7 days in an SHA Plus+ hotel Phuket and can use hotel facilities and roam the island at your will.... Sandbox is also cheaper. From your perspective you could apply with a Plan A and Plan B option. Plan A - apply for Thailand Pass Sandbox Option (submitting all documentation including Vaccine Cert). Plan B - apply for Thailand Pass Alternate Quarantine Option (using refundable hotel bookings etc).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
